Is Splatoon Raiders a speedgame?

The speedrun.com board for Splatoon Raiders was created on 2026-06-14, more than five weeks before the game came out. By 2026-09-06 it held 1,305 verified runs from 266 runners. The first solo Any% times were about six and a half hours on release day. The current record is 2:18:27, set by the Japanese runner Haitex on 2026-08-25 and verified two days later. Ethan Stone's English explainer of 2026-08-12 covers mikandao's 2:54 run of 07-31. Japanese uploads use the RTA label and put the difficulty in the title.

This page is a dated snapshot. speedrun.com is the authority for placements. The tables identify the board behind each number, its difficulty and player count, and whether a run is verified. All figures come from the speedrun.com API on 2026-09-06 and are limited to verified runs. Run counts are verified runs, which is more than the ranked board displays: speedrun.com lists only each player's or team's best run in a category and hides the rest.

Solo Any% (Tourist) leaderboard, as of 2026-09-06

Any% means beat the story from a new file, timed from selecting "Love It!" on the character-select screen to the loading icon after the Salmonarch falls. Tourist is the lowest difficulty and, unsurprisingly, the fastest board; the same category exists for Raider and Survivalist and for two, three and four players. Thirty-four runners have a verified solo Tourist time across 102 verified runs. The top four are Japanese; the fastest runner outside Japan, LonTr0 of Canada, is fifth.

Two runs verified on 2026-09-05 reordered the board without touching the record. Haitex now leads second place by 2 minutes 2 seconds, down from 5 minutes 32 seconds, and nemuto has dropped to eleventh at 2:28:58. Places three to seven are separated by 55 seconds. Every current top-ten time is still faster than the 2:30:18 that ranked second on 2026-08-18.

The solo record is unchanged at 2:18:27, twelve days after Haitex set it. The two-player record moved twice off the same day of running: LonTr0 and Dee_G ran 2:44:03 and 2:37:05 on 2026-09-03, the slower one was verified on 09-04 and the faster on 09-05, so the 2:44:03 held the record for one day and is now hidden from the ranked board as a superseded run. Both four-player runs from 09-02 remain verified, with LonTr0, Dee_G, Roylouk and LPhantom first at 3:14:05 and Haitex, taro192168_, R_ayu and Motoro second at 3:16:42.

How the timing and video rules work

Quoted or closely paraphrased from the board. Read the current rule text on speedrun.com before submitting; this is the state on 2026-09-06.

  • ·Any% is real time from selecting "Love It!" on the character-select screen to the loading icon after the Salmonarch is defeated. No milliseconds are shown and there is no in-game timer for full runs.
  • ·Any% video thresholds: a solo Tourist run under 4:00:00 needs video with clearly audible game audio, and 2P to 4P runs under 5:00:00. Raider: 4:30:00 solo, 5:30:00 multiplayer. Survivalist: 6:00:00 solo, 7:00:00 multiplayer. Slower runs can be submitted without video, but every run is verified by a moderator before it appears.
  • ·Multiplayer world records need video from every player, not just one.
  • ·NG+ and most full-run Category Extension submissions need permanent video. Max Loot and the 2.0x Crystal level boards require video for world records, including ties. Top-five placements require audible game audio where the category rule says so.
  • ·Individual levels are timed by the in-game timer on the level's result screen; in multiplayer only the player who touches the goal needs video.
  • ·Difficulty is a sub-board, not a modifier: a Raider run and a Tourist run never compete against each other.
  • ·Emulators are not allowed. Bottomless Buffet floors 101 and beyond are excluded from every category.

Reading the Japanese scene

Most of the top times are Japanese, and so is the vocabulary. Runs are labelled RTA (real time attack) rather than "speedrun", the difficulty appears in the title by its Japanese name (トラベラー for Tourist, レイダー for Raider, サバイバー for Survivalist), and a former world record is marked FWR after it falls, as Haitex did with his 2:27:15 upload. If you are searching YouTube for the current state of the run, "レイダース RTA トラベラー" finds far more than "Splatoon Raiders speedrun".

The English-language scene is smaller but organised: every co-op record is a Western team, and Ethan Stone, whose explainer put the run in front of English viewers, is himself on the board at 2:42:29. The two communities are visibly reading each other. mikandao's 07-31 run is the one the explainer breaks down, and Dee_G went from 2:58:47 on 08-02 to 2:27:33 on 08-26. LonTr0, now the fastest runner outside Japan, is fifth overall at 2:24:30.

Speedrun FAQ

What is the Splatoon Raiders speedrun world record?

2:18:27 for Any% on Tourist difficulty, solo, by Haitex (Japan), run on 2026-08-25 and verified on speedrun.com two days later. Other boards have their own records: 2P Any% is 2:37:05, 4P Any% is 3:14:05, Raider-difficulty solo is 2:34:06, and NG+ Bottomless Buffet floors 1 to 99 is 1:27:21.

How long is a Splatoon Raiders speedrun?

A record-pace solo Any% run on Tourist is about two hours eighteen minutes; most of the board sits between two and a half and three and a half hours. A normal story playthrough is usually quoted at 10 to 20 hours depending on how much you clear (see our FAQ), so the run is roughly a tenth of a first playthrough.

Which difficulty is used for speedruns?

Any of the three, but as separate boards. Tourist is where nearly all the runs and every headline time are, because lower enemy health and damage make it the fastest. Raider has five verified solo runs and Survivalist two, and Haitex holds both records.

Can you speedrun Splatoon Raiders in co-op?

Yes. Any% has 2P, 3P and 4P sub-boards on every difficulty. Tourist records are 2:37:05 for 2P, 3:17:44 for 3P and 3:14:05 for 4P. World-record multiplayer runs need video from every player. Expect co-op to be slower than solo, not faster: see the next question.

Why is the four-player record slower than the solo record?

Because the Power Egg requirement rises with the number of players, so a bigger team has more to collect rather than the same amount split four ways. The four-player team who set the Gold Club time attack say exactly that in their video description. You can check it on one board: the Gold Club, floor 100, is the only level with records at more than one player count, and it goes 2:25 solo, 2:49 for three players and 2:59 for four, with 14bravery on both the solo record and the four-player team. On the full run the gap is wider, because the whole game is scaled that way: 4P Any% at 3:14:05 is 55 minutes 38 seconds behind the solo 2:18:27.

Where do I submit a run?

Use speedrun.com/Raiders for the main categories and speedrun.com/RaidersCE for Boss Rush, arcade, loot and challenge categories. Every run is verified by a moderator before it appears; the video rules are listed above.

Is there a Bottomless Buffet speedrun?

Floors 1 to 99 plus the Gold Club are an NG+ sub-board (record 1:27:21). Floors 101 and beyond are excluded from every category. That is a depth race rather than a timed one, and it is covered on our deep-floors page.
